Renewable Energy in Military Applications

Renewable Energy in Military Applications

In recent years, the military has been increasingly adopting renewable energy sources to power their operations. This shift towards renewables not only helps reduce the carbon footprint of military activities but also enhances operational capabilities and resilience. Here are some key ways in which renewable energy is being utilized in military applications:

Solar Power

Solar power is one of the most widely adopted renewable energy sources in the military. Solar panels are being integrated into military bases, vehicles, and portable systems to provide a reliable source of power. This helps reduce the dependency on traditional fossil fuels and ensures a more sustainable energy supply for military operations.

Wind Power

Wind power is another renewable energy source that is being harnessed by the military. Wind turbines are being installed on military installations to generate electricity. These wind farms help reduce the reliance on the grid and provide a secure source of power, especially in remote or austere environments.

Biofuels

Biofuels derived from organic materials are being used to power military vehicles and aircraft. These biofuels are more environmentally friendly than traditional fossil fuels and help reduce greenhouse gas emissions. The military is investing in the development of advanced biofuels to enhance energy security and reduce reliance on imported fossil fuels.

Hydropower

Hydropower is another renewable energy source that is being utilized by the military. Micro-hydropower systems are being installed in remote locations to generate electricity from flowing water. These systems provide a sustainable source of power for military outposts and operations in off-grid areas.

Energy Storage

Energy storage technologies such as batteries and fuel cells play a crucial role in enabling the integration of renewable energy sources in military applications. These systems help store excess energy generated from renewables and provide power during times when renewable sources are not available. Energy storage enhances operational flexibility and resilience in the field.

Benefits of Renewable Energy in Military Applications

  • Operational Resilience: Renewable energy sources provide a reliable and secure source of power for military operations, reducing the dependency on vulnerable supply lines and enhancing operational resilience.
  • Cost Savings: By reducing the reliance on traditional fossil fuels, renewable energy sources help cut down operational costs for the military in the long run.
  • Environmental Sustainability: Adopting renewable energy sources helps reduce the carbon footprint of military activities and contributes to environmental sustainability goals.
  • Energy Security: Diversifying the energy sources used by the military with renewables enhances energy security and reduces reliance on imported fossil fuels.
  • Technological Innovation: Investing in renewable energy technologies stimulates innovation and technological advancements that can benefit military applications in the long term.

Case Study: U.S. Department of Defense

The U.S. Department of Defense (DoD) has been leading the way in the adoption of renewable energy in military applications. The DoD has set ambitious targets to increase the use of renewable energy and reduce greenhouse gas emissions across its operations. The department has been investing in solar, wind, and other renewable energy projects to enhance energy security and operational capabilities.

One notable example is the U.S. Navy's use of biofuels in its fleet. The Navy has successfully tested and deployed biofuels in its ships and aircraft, demonstrating the viability of alternative fuels in military operations.
